I've covered a Lindt chocolate bar with a partial sheet of retired SU! designer paper, tied it up with the marvelous Old Olive wide striped grosgrain and added a cute little stamped Teddy Bear image with a "for you" at the top. To measure dsp for the chocolate bar, I measured the length of the bar and cut my designer paper at this measurement out of a 12 x 12 paper. Then, I carefully wrapped the dsp around the bar, finger creasing at the sides (the Lindt bars have about 1/4 inch sides on the box) and then made a mark where I wanted to cut the dsp for width. This way, the dsp is sure to fit around the bar with a comfortable overlap. Sticky strip was then applied to the length of the paper and adhered. Very simple!
